Output 93b0892203668a431b805611189962b94342dd2968d6f3e2e92e1649abc34319:1

value
8571090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c640ba50f213ff10500cd58dbf95a84c4d798034 OP_EQUAL
address
3KmHFtiHhohNxKBFSLy2R69pw8StsikJsh
transaction
93b0892203668a431b805611189962b94342dd2968d6f3e2e92e1649abc34319
confirmations
350748
spent
true